Understanding Driver Compatibility

Printer drivers are essential software components that enable communication between the printer and the computer's operating system. They translate commands from the operating system into a language that the printer can understand, allowing it to perform tasks such as printing documents, scanning images, and making copies. Without the correct drivers, the printer will not function properly, or may not function at all.

Driver compatibility is determined by the operating system architecture (32-bit or 64-bit) and the specific version of the operating system. 

Drivers designed for newer operating systems may not be compatible with older ones, and vice versa. 

This is because newer operating systems often incorporate changes to the kernel, system libraries, and device driver interfaces, which can render older drivers incompatible.

Alternative Approaches for Driver Installation

1. Windows Update:

Windows Update is a built-in feature of Windows that automatically downloads and installs updates, including device drivers. Connect the Deskjet 3637 to your Windows 7 computer and run Windows Update. Windows may be able to automatically detect the printer and install a compatible driver from its online database. This is a convenient option, but it may not always provide the most up-to-date or feature-rich driver.

2. Compatibility Mode:

If Canon provides drivers for a newer version of Windows (e.g., Windows 8 or Windows 10), you can try installing them in compatibility mode. Compatibility mode allows you to run programs designed for older versions of Windows on newer versions. To install a driver in compatibility mode, right-click on the driver installation file, select Properties, go to the Compatibility tab, and check the box that says Run this program in compatibility mode for. Select an older version of Windows from the dropdown menu (e.g., Windows Vista or Windows XP) and click Apply and OK. Then, run the installation file.

3. Generic Drivers:

Windows includes a set of generic printer drivers that can be used with a wide range of printers. These drivers may not provide all the features of a specific printer model, but they can allow you to perform basic printing tasks. To install a generic driver, go to Devices and Printers in the Control Panel, click Add a printer, and follow the on-screen instructions. When prompted to select a printer model, choose a generic printer driver that is compatible with your printer's technology (e.g., a generic PCL or PostScript driver).

4. Third-Party Driver Software:

There are several third-party driver update utilities that can scan your system for missing or outdated drivers and automatically download and install them. These utilities often have a large database of drivers and may be able to find a compatible driver for the Deskjet 3637 on Windows 7. However, it is important to choose a reputable driver update utility, as some may contain malware or install unwanted software.

Potential Issues and Limitations

Even if you are able to get the Deskjet 3637 working on Windows 7 using one of the alternative approaches described above, there may be some issues and limitations to be aware of:

Limited Functionality: Generic drivers or drivers installed in compatibility mode may not provide all the features of the Deskjet 3637. For example, you may not be able to use the scanner or copier functions, or you may not be able to access advanced printing settings.

Instability: Drivers that are not specifically designed for Windows 7 may cause system instability, such as crashes or freezes.

Performance Issues: Incompatible drivers may result in slower printing speeds or lower print quality.

Security Risks: Downloading drivers from unofficial sources can expose your system to security risks, such as malware or viruses.

Troubleshooting Common Driver Issues

Even when following best practices, driver installation can sometimes encounter problems. Here are some common issues and how to troubleshoot them:

Driver Installation Fails: If the driver installation fails, try restarting your computer and running the installation again. Make sure that you have downloaded the correct driver for your operating system architecture (32-bit or 64-bit). Also, check the Canon website for any known issues or troubleshooting tips.

Printer Not Detected: If the printer is not detected by your computer after installing the drivers, make sure that the printer is turned on and connected to your computer via USB or network. Check the device manager to see if the printer is listed and if there are any error messages. Try uninstalling and reinstalling the drivers.

Printing Errors: If you are experiencing printing errors, such as garbled text or incomplete printouts, try updating the drivers to the latest version. Also, check the printer settings to make sure that they are configured correctly. Try printing a test page to see if the problem persists.

Scanning Errors: If you are experiencing scanning errors, make sure that the scanner is properly connected and that the drivers are installed correctly. Check the scanner settings to make sure that they are configured correctly. Try scanning a test document to see if the problem persists.
